<delect id="sj01t"></delect>
  1. <em id="sj01t"><label id="sj01t"></label></em>
  2. <div id="sj01t"></div>
    1. <em id="sj01t"></em>

            <div id="sj01t"></div>

            世界地球日的活動策劃方案

            時間:2025-12-09 04:09:45 活動 我要投稿

            關于世界地球日的活動策劃方案

            迅雷筆試只有三道題,分值分別為30, 30, 40,題分別如下:

            關于世界地球日的活動策劃方案

            1、實現strtol函數,其原型如為int strtol(const char *num_str, char **endptr, int base),num_str存放待轉換的字符串,可以是負數也可以是正數;endptr指向第一個非法字符的地址,如果endptr為NULL則不指向第一個非法字符的地址;base用于指示進制,若base為0,則根據num_str的指示來轉換。函數必須檢查溢出,如果正數溢出,返回INT_MAX;若負數溢出,返回INT_MIN。

            2、一億個數找最大的1000個數,要求效率高占用內存少。函數原型為:find_max_data(int* source_data, int* max_data),其中source_data是存放一億個數的數組,max_data用于存放其中最大的1000個數。

            3、將一個集合拆分成兩個不相交的子集,兩個子集元素之和相等,如{1, 2, 3, 4, 5, 6, 7},拆分成:

            {2, 5, 7}, {1, 3, 4, 6}

            給出一個集合,求所有符合上面要求的拆分,效率最高分越高,函數原型為int cal_num(int n);

            第三題:

            利用回溯剪枝法

            空間復雜度:O(n) 棧的最大深度也就是n了

            時間復雜度:接近于O(2^n-1), 因為本質上程序時一個遍歷樹的過程,如果沒有剪枝,那么樹是一個滿二叉樹,結點共2^n-1個,也就要遍歷2^n-1次。雖然剪枝,但速度估計仍是 2^n次方級別的。
            試了下,調用cal_num(104),好久了結果都沒有出來。

            不知用上DP算法會不會好點,不過聽說回溯法怎么弄效率都跟不上,最好用遞推?

            在哪聽說的?

             

            更多相關的筆試題目,大家敬請關注筆試欄目!

            【世界地球日的活動策劃方案】相關文章:

            世界清潔地球日主題班會活動方案(精選7篇)02-26

            “世界地球日”主題活動作文08-31

            有關世界地球日的作文03-21

            世界法律日宣傳活動方案12-10

            2025年"世界地球日”主題班會活動教案(通用17篇)02-07

            世界地球日環保寄語130句06-08

            關于世界地球日的英語作文(精選27篇)03-07

            關于世界地球日英語作文(精選22篇)07-11

            「最新」2015年世界艾滋病日宣傳活動策劃方案08-14

            世界海洋日主題活動方案(精選5篇)11-30

            <delect id="sj01t"></delect>
            1. <em id="sj01t"><label id="sj01t"></label></em>
            2. <div id="sj01t"></div>
              1. <em id="sj01t"></em>

                      <div id="sj01t"></div>
                      黄色视频在线观看